Kyle Fuller hired as Northwestern chief of police
June 13, 2021
Northwestern Oklahoma State University has a new chief of police: Kyle Fuller.
The new chief has taken on this position while also enrolled as a student in the psychology department. He’s currently a junior.
“I think psychology is appropriate for law enforcement just to get an idea about how people behave and the why behind it,” Fuller said.
Fuller earned his associate's degree in police science at Oklahoma State University-Oklahoma City. He plans to finish out his bachelor’s degree and then continue with his master’s in the same department.
